Output 168b768a17deec1d23910e480bf5afd9d06bd059627c799eb6eee300f0914440:65

value
4746576
script pubkey
OP_0 OP_PUSHBYTES_20 80e3fa14a622aa3f1cc2b039ee99cf2a3b64df21
address
bc1qsr3l599xy24r78xzkqu7axw09gakfhep2lh55c
transaction
168b768a17deec1d23910e480bf5afd9d06bd059627c799eb6eee300f0914440
spent
true